Microsoft Word Advanced
This course is suitable for those already familiar with the basics and want to learn the more sophisticated features of Word. It is designed to take the Word user further in creating documents for others to use such as sections to create complex documents, customising Word via Macros and creating templates
This course is delivered over 1 day, from 9.30am to 4.30pm
Topics covered will include:
- Organising Styles in the Document:
Heading Styles
Creating Styles by example
Updating Styles
- Advanced Table design:
Formulas, cell formatting and sorting
- Creating and storing Quick Parts and Building Blocks
- Creating numbered and bulleted lists:
Outline numbering Headings
- Long Documents:
Creating Tables of contents & Indexes
Varying Layout/Headers & Footers by Section
Captioning and numbering Tables and Figures
- Word Forms:
Form Creation process
Adding Controls and setting properties
- Revisions and Versions:
Inserting Comments in Documents
Marking and reviewing Revisions in Documents
Saving and retrieving Document Versions
- Macros in Word:
Recording and Storing Word Macros
Running Macros from Buttons, Toolbars and Events
Editing Macro Code
- Creating Document Templates:
Organising Template Content
Referencing Templates for the Workgroup
- Customising Word Options
